This home is also for sale at $1.5 million. Rentals will be considered, but a sale is preferred. For renters the minimum family imcome is $200,000. Riverfront in the City It doesn't get any better than this! This fabulous and very comfortable 4154 sq. ft., 5 bedroom Cherokee Road home is nestled into a beautiful 3.92 acre thickly wooded lot. It offers all the privacy anyone could ask for. You will feel like you are out in the country, yet just 15 minutes from downtown Richmond. Situated in this unique waterfront setting, this home is just a stone's throw from the water's edge and you'll be all set for kayaking, paddleboarding, fishing, or canoeing. A dock with stairs to the water is provided for your convenience. This stretch of the James River is well known as a great fishing area for small mouth bass and other fish. The water depth in the summer averages about 3'. The owner has seen one fisherman fill 3 large buckets with freshly caught catfish in a few hours. He also knows folks who have ice skated on this river in extreme winters, though it's rare. If you love nature, the great outdoors, the river, and amazing water views, the fun and excitement potential here, may make this the perfect home for you! At closing, the seller will grant a permanant easement proving full river access!

City - Richmond

Featuring a historic charm and progressive attitude, Richmond is the capital city of Virginia. Nicknamed the “Creative Culture,” art, history, and a strong sense of community define this eclectic city. Walk through the cobblestone streets to find murals, sculptures, and other forms of public art decorating local businesses and storefronts. From the Virginia Museum of Fine Arts to the Poe Museum, the arts are represented throughout the entire city. Not just for art lovers, foodies thrive in Richmond. The city has been crowned as one of the best spots in the country for great eats, and residents can get a taste of all it has to offer through the countless local restaurants that encompass every cuisine from southern comfort to Korean barbeque. With all the hustle and bustle of the city, residents need an escape into nature, and the city certainly provides. The James River runs through Richmond allowing thrill seeking residents to explore the whitewater rapids.
